Abstract

As the experience of other countries shows, the restoration of an idle well stock allows to increase hydrocarbon recovery at oil fields and increase oil and gas production. In the absence of technical and technological methods and means to perform workovers (bypassing contaminated reservoir zones or mechanical obstacles in the string), sidetracks are drilled, thus saving material and financial resources. The method of drilling a new wellbore through a cut "window" in the casing (production) string allows to restore even those wells that cannot be repaired in any other way or are economically unfeasible. Sidetracking and drilling of a second wellbore is a method of rehabilitation of wells that are technically impossible or economically unfeasible to repair using known methods. This method makes it possible to replenish the existing well stock, improve the development of deposits to replenish the development grid account by transferring wells from the upper horizons, increase current oil recovery, and reduce the time to recover residual oil reserves. In addition, this method allows to restore wells in areas where drilling new wells is difficult or unprofitable due to the conditions and state of reservoir development.
